Finland has constructed an ice hotel based on Game of Thrones, and it is scheduled to open in April.
In the Lapland region of Finland, winter is here year round. Lapland Hotels SnowVillage teamed up with HBO Nordic to create a Game of Thrones inspired hotel, made completely of natural ice. There are 25 rooms in the hotel, as well as a restaurant, bar, and wedding chapel. In one suite, an ice sculpture of a villainous White Walker presides over the bed. A Lapland tourism Instagram account showed a photo of the zombie-like creature, and asked if guests would be brave enough to sleep beneath the ice creature.
The hotel bar features an ice dragon to watch over guests as they eat and drink. The details in the production are amazing, with ice features that are recognizably from the HBO show. The hotel, however, does not have any indoor heating, so fans should be prepared for the cold. The hotel does, of course, provide warm blankets and bedding to guests.
The hotel will open its doors to guests in April 2018, with rooms starting at $264 per night. Entry for a day visit will be $18.
